What are the tiny bugs in my bathroom?

Small black bugs found in bathrooms are usually sewer flies or drain flies. They look like tiny black bugs with wings and tend to appear around drains in tubs and sinks. The presence of these flies is usually an indicator that a plumbing problem exists.

What causes bathroom bugs?

The main factor that makes bathrooms attractive to pests is moisture. Between sinks, showers, toilets, and tubs, there's no shortage of water when it comes to bathrooms. Without proper ventilation or absorbent floor mats, tile floors and wood walls can easily collect moisture.

How do you get rid of bathroom Booklice?

Run a dehumidifier.

Booklice need moisture to survive, so reducing the humidity in your house will kill them. Set up a few dehumidifiers, especially in damp areas like basements and bathrooms. Run them to remove moisture from the environment. To kill booklice, you'll have to get the humidity under 50 percent.

What do booklice look like?

Ranging in length from 1/32 – 1/8 of an inch, Booklice are flatly shaped and vary in color from pale white to grey or brown depending on the species. They are wingless, have six legs and have antennae, but perhaps their most distinguishing body part is their strong mouthparts which they use to chew mold.

Why are there tiny bugs in my sink?

Drain flies, also known as moth flies, are a common nuisance in many homes. These pests live and breed inside your plumbing pipes, feeding on decomposing material and laying eggs within the gelatinous slime that collects along the interior walls of your drain.

What are the tiny little bugs in my sink?

The gnats most likely to occur in sinks and sink drains include fruit flies, moth flies and to a lesser degree phorid flies. The breeding and developmental sites for these small flies, often called sink gnats, are varied, but for the most part include habitats that stay moist and contain decomposing waste components.

What is a home remedy to get rid of drain flies?

Pour ½ a cup of salt, ½ a cup of baking soda, and one cup of vinegar down the drain. The vinegar will react with the baking soda, causing it to bubble and fizz. This reaction is what will kill the larvae. Leave the mixture overnight, then flush the next day with hot water.

How do drain flies look like?

What do drain flies look like? Drain flies are commonly referred to as “moth” flies because of their moth-like appearance. These tiny flies range in color from light tan or gray to black and their bodies are covered in small hairs, giving them a furry appearance.

What are the tiny grey bugs in my bathroom?

Silverfish. One of the most common bathroom bugs is the silverfish. As the name suggests, silverfish are a silvery gray color and love moisture. They are easy to identify because of their long antenna, two bristle tails on their rear end and the swimming motion of their movement.

How do booklice get in your house?

In homes, booklice are drawn to areas of high moisture since those areas easily and readily grow mold for them to feed on. Booklice are most often found in areas like basements, bathrooms, and kitchens. As their name suggests they are also commonly found in used books that are being stored.
